Technical Specifications

The Aifeier ET connectors are designed to meet the demands of low‑voltage applications up to 24 V and 2 A per terminal. Each connector measures 3.5 × 3.5 × 0.6 inches (88 × 88 × 15 mm) and weighs 1.92 ounces (54 g), making it lightweight yet robust. The housing is molded from high‑impact, flame‑retardant ABS plastic with a dielectric strength of 600 V, providing excellent insulation. Contact pins are made from 99.9 % pure copper with a nickel‑gold plating to enhance corrosion resistance and maintain low contact resistance (< 30 mΩ). The locking mechanism can withstand a pull force of up to 5 N, ensuring the wire remains firmly clamped under vibration. The connectors are rated for operating temperatures from –20 °C to +85 °C and are compliant with RoHS, CE, and IEC 60947‑5‑1 standards. They are supplied in a 50‑piece kit, each unit pre‑assembled with a handle for immediate use.

Installation Tips

To achieve the best results, start by stripping the wire just enough to expose the copper conductor, typically 2–3 mm, so the contact can bite fully. Insert the stripped end into the slot until it meets the internal stop, then lower the handle until it clicks, confirming a secure lock. Verify the connection by gently tugging on the wire; any movement indicates an incomplete clamp. For bundles of multiple wires, use a separate connector for each conductor to avoid overcrowding. When working in tight spaces, the one‑hand operation of the handle allows you to position the connector without needing additional tools. Finally, test the circuit with a multimeter before powering the system to ensure continuity and correct polarity.

Can these connectors be used with wires larger than 2.1 mm?

The connectors are optimized for wires ranging from 1.5 mm to 2.1 mm in outer diameter, which covers most low‑voltage applications such as LED strips, speaker cables, and automotive harnesses. If you attempt to use a wire larger than 2.1 mm, the internal clamp may not fully engage, leading to a loose mechanical grip and increased resistance. This can cause intermittent connections or overheating under load. For thicker conductors, we advise selecting a connector series that specifies a higher gauge range, such as 2.5 mm to 4 mm, to ensure a reliable lock and maintain electrical performance. Can these connectors be used with battery‑powered devices?

Yes, the connectors are well suited for battery‑powered projects such as portable LED lanterns, handheld speakers, and small robotics that operate on 3.7 V to 12 V lithium or alkaline cells. The low resistance of the pure copper contacts ensures minimal voltage drop, preserving battery life. When connecting to a battery pack, it is advisable to include a fuse or a protective circuit to guard against short circuits. The snap‑in design also makes it easy to disconnect and replace batteries without soldering, which is convenient for maintenance and upgrades. For higher current draws, verify that the connector’s 2 A rating per terminal is not exceeded to avoid overheating.
